Viroqua Hills Golf Course
About
Viroqua Hills Golf Course is tucked away amongst lush, rolling hills in the heart of Vernon County. Originally opened in 1930 as a public nine-hole course, and another nine was added in 1996, bringing the length to over 6,300 yards. The original nine, holes 1-3 and 13-18, has a traditional design that plays across wooded hills. Getting to the new nine requires crossing through a tunnel where on the other side, two ponds and a waterfall await you. Both nines have a distinct character but they both feature undulating greens and wide fairways lined with mature pine, oak, and birch trees. There are also sand traps bordering the greens on 14 holes and the fairways on six holes. The 11th is Viroqua Hills Golf Course's signature hole, known for the scenic view from its elevated tee box perched 100 feet above the fairway.
|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Blue | 71 | 6376 yards | 70.8 | 123 |
| White | 71 | 5904 yards | 68.6 | 119 |
| Gold | 71 | 5263 yards | 65.8 | 111 |
| Red (W) | 72 | 5118 yards | 69.7 | 124 |

Surprisingly Good Course, but Also Tough
Well maintained and professionally run. It is much tougher than its course rating indicates. Be ready to see a couple of blind greens and some uneven lies. Sand bunkers are among the best maintained that I have seen this year. You may not find a better course unless you play a high cost premium private club.
There are some members that are jerks, but most are good rural folks that are welcoming and very friendly.
This is a real sleeper for quality and price. In short a real value. Probably the best course available in that area of Wisconsin.
